成品网站怎样建设,园区网站建设服务公司,h5调用小程序api,郑州做网站排名公司原标题#xff1a;PHP中return用法详细解读在大部分编程语言中#xff0c;return关键字可以将函数的执行结果返回#xff0c;PHP中return的用法也大同小异#xff0c;对初学者来说#xff0c;掌握PHP中return的用法也是学习PHP的一个开始。首先#xff0c;它的意思就是返…原标题PHP中return用法详细解读在大部分编程语言中return关键字可以将函数的执行结果返回PHP中return的用法也大同小异对初学者来说掌握PHP中return的用法也是学习PHP的一个开始。首先它的意思就是返回;return()是语言结构而不是函数仅在参数包含表达式时才需要用括号将其括起来。当返回一个变量时通常不用括号这样可以降低PHP的负担。基本用法a)、return expression // 返回一个表达式结果b)、return(expr) // 函数表达式c)、return // 直接返回或返回空值注意最好不要用return($val)这种方式。1、如果执行了return则return 语句后面的内容将不会被执行了function add($a,$b){return $a$b;return $a*$b;}$c add(5,3);//得到的$c值可以用在程序的其他地方echo $c;输出结果8只执行$a$b$a*$b没有被执行。2、return 可以是函数返回值也可以返回一个空值这要看具体用法例如function test($a){if($a10){return a10;}else{return a10;}$b45;$c$b-$a;echo $c;}在这个例子当中当你调用这个函数的时候然后给一个任何的数字它都会返回一个字符串而代码$b45;$c$b-$a;echo $c;将永远不会被执行。3、关于return的调用。a.php如下include(b.php);echo a;?b.php如下echo b;return;?输出结果 ba。a.php如下include(b.php);echo a;?b.php如下echo b;exit; // 结束整个当前脚本?输出结果a。4、return的一个重要作用返回值例子1function test(){$aarray(1,2);return $a;}$btest();print_r($b);例子2function test(){$aarray(1,2);}$btest();print_r($b);输出结果例子1正常输出例子2输出为空。为什么呢因为如果不在函数rest()里面用return返回值则函数里面只有过程而没有结果给rest()调用该函数的时候当然不会有值输出。当然我们也可将print_r($b)写进test()里面直接在函数里打印但很多时候我们都会在函数外面调用操作所以要用return返回一个值给外面。更多精彩内容请关注返回搜狐查看更多责任编辑